Q: Is 51,061,554 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 51,061,554 is a composite number.

Why is 51,061,554 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 51,061,554 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 37 43 74 86 111 129 222 258 333 387 666 774 1,591 1,783 3,182 3,566 4,773 5,349 9,546 10,698 14,319 16,047 28,638 32,094 65,971 76,669 131,942 153,338 197,913 230,007 395,826 460,014 593,739 690,021 1,187,478 1,380,042 2,836,753 5,673,506 8,510,259 17,020,518 25,530,777 and 51,061,554, with no remainder.

Since 51,061,554 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,061,554, it is a composite number.
